Atty. Anthony L. Matera
Anthony L. Matera is a lawyer practicing corporation law, litigation, trust law.
Profile Summary
About Anthony L. Matera at a glance
Anthony L. Matera is a Member based in Quincy, Massachusetts, practicing at Matera, Vopat, Matera & Johnson, P.C.. They have 56+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1970. Their practice focuses on trusts, business, and litigation. Admitted to practice in Massachusetts (1970). Educated at Boston University J.D. (—) and St. Anselm College A.B. (—). Jurisdictional Context
Why local counsel matters in Massachusetts
Practicing law in Massachusetts. Legal matters in Massachusetts are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Quincy are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Massachusetts state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Massachusetts br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Massachusetts cour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
